Hi, the first thing to cehck is that you both are using the same cloud repository (not a local repo) and you are working on the same branch.
If you install the Unity Version Control / Plastic SCM standalone client, you may easily debug the problem. You can open the “Branch Explorer” view and confirm that you are able to see all the changesets created by your workers and the same in the opposite way.

Can you confirm that you and your coworker see the same “Branch explorer” view? You should able to see each other’s changesets in this view, and when you update the workspace, you can download the changes created by your coworker.
The “house” icon indicates if your workspace is updated to the head of the branch or not.
